Output 634f59439a2ec84ccb53d801b942d2e129cd5d608419f7b312e96b23637a9dd3:1

value
7129660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d1e780e4c79057801e0162d88d8db8833c269c7 OP_EQUAL
address
32tPD4MHq2Eoy8yi62KsKUKy1UhskCwbRj
transaction
634f59439a2ec84ccb53d801b942d2e129cd5d608419f7b312e96b23637a9dd3
spent
true